Supports families in deep need who are at risk of being or are involved in the child welfare system with short-term, intensive support needs. The FFA connects families with resources, provides support through advocacy, and walks alongside
families who are experiencing challenges and barriers, uplifting them to identify goals and overcome obstacles so they can keep their children at home while moving forward in their journey.

Eligibility

To Qualify: Individuals and Families with children aged prenatal to seven years old who need extra support to prevent involvement in the child welfare system.
